The only real problem I've had with my iPad (and iOS in general) is that apps on the same device can barely talk to each other, and anything outside the device itself has no practical way in. Sure, it's great for security, but there has to be some level of compromise. I wish I could type out a paper in Pages, then switch to my online class in Safari and upload it. I shouldn't have to export to iWork.com, download to Goodreader, upload to Dropbox, generate a public link, and hand that in to my teacher - but neither should I have to cut and paste my beautifully-formatted paper into a web form, where it turns into something unformatted and unreadable. Like everything else on iOS, this should just work.

    iCloud should be like Dropbox, but integrated into iOS 5 from the bottom up, syncing music, movies, pictures, documents, and so forth. You shouldn't need a PC anymore - at least not if you're just using it to sync your iDevices, which is the only reason mine still has desk space. Get a Time Capsule or something, hook it up to iCloud, and never sync again. And I'm really hoping iCloud will let me interface better with my classes! I don't need a full file system, just an iCloud API (like the one that already exists for photo uploading!) that Safari can access.
